Exchange-Traded Funds, US Equities Decline After Midday
Mar 13, 2025 10:36 AM

01:12 PM EDT, 03/13/2025 (MT Newswires) -- Broad Market Indicators

Broad-market exchange-traded funds IWM and IVV were lower Thursday afternoon. Actively traded Invesco QQQ Trust (QQQ) was down 1.4%.

US equity indexes fell after President Donald Trump warned the European Union of significant import duties on alcohol products while cooling producer prices failed to inspire market confidence.

Energy

iShares US Energy ETF (IYE) and Energy Select Sector SPDR (XLE) lost about 0.3% each.

Technology

Technology Select Sector SPDR ETF (XLK) was down 1.5%; iShares US Technology ETF (IYW) and iShares Expanded Tech Sector ETF (IGM) were softer.

SPDR S&P Semiconductor (XSD) fell 0.7%, and iShares Semiconductor (SOXX) dipped 0.3%.

Financial

Financial Select Sector SPDR (XLF) lost 0.4%. Direxion Daily Financial Bull 3X Shares (FAS) fell 1.3%, and its bearish counterpart Direxion Daily Financial Bear 3X Shares (FAZ) added 0.7%.

Commodities

Crude oil dropped 1.3%, and the United States Oil Fund (USO) lost 1.5%. Natural gas added 1.9%, and the United States Natural Gas Fund (UNG) rose 2.1%.

Gold was up 1.6% on Comex, and SPDR Gold Shares (GLD) added 1.7%. Silver was 2.1% higher, and iShares Silver Trust (SLV) gained 1.8%.

Consumer

Consumer Staples Select Sector SPDR (XLP) added 0.4%; Vanguard Consumer Staples ETF (VDC) was weaker while iShares Dow Jones US Consumer Goods (IYK) edged up.

Consumer Discretionary Select Sector SPDR (XLY) lost 2.5%; retail fund VanEck Vectors Retail ETF (RTH) was down 1.1%, and SPDR S&P Retail (XRT) declined 2.3%.

Health Care

Health Care Select Sector SPDR (XLV) was 0.3% down, and iShares US Healthcare (IYH) and Vanguard Health Care ETF (VHT) were lower. IShares Biotechnology ETF (IBB) eased 0.5%.

Industrial

Select Sector SPDR-Industrial (XLI) was down 0.6%. Vanguard Industrials (VIS) and iShares US Industrials (IYJ) were lower.
